Transaction 6611fff32a6912a5a8808555a23267335ce2fa62dd91f89af4c92b151ec71af5

1 Input
2 Outputs
  • 6611fff32a6912a5a8808555a23267335ce2fa62dd91f89af4c92b151ec71af5:0
  • value  2083692
    address  3B3cWT58WZSgHzr4ftSrLCyJ3ya9tPu9wu
  • 6611fff32a6912a5a8808555a23267335ce2fa62dd91f89af4c92b151ec71af5:1
  • value  1373413306
    address  3QKCocNhzAgtgFLsD5qUZcG6e4TkfRf421